Study summary
This article is a study protocol, not a results paper. It describes how researchers in Finland planned to test whether text messages sent to a mobile phone could help people with psychosis take their medication and keep follow-up appointments after leaving hospital. The trial is called Mobile.Net, and it was designed by Maritta Välimäki, Heli Hätönen, and Clive E Adams and published in JMIR Research Protocols in 2012.
Schizophrenia and related psychotic illnesses are costly, long-term conditions, and the authors note that simple, low-cost tools to support people after discharge were missing. Text messaging was chosen because mobile phones are widely available and a message can be personalized without requiring extra staff time for every contact.
The plan was a pragmatic, multicenter randomized controlled trial across 24 sites and 45 psychiatric hospital wards in Finland. Whole wards were randomized to one of two arms, and participants within each ward were then allocated individually using a computer-generated permuted block design with sealed, sequentially numbered envelopes handled by research nurses. Eligible participants were adults aged 18 to 65 being discharged from a psychiatric hospital on antipsychotic medication, who owned a mobile phone, could use Finnish, and could give informed consent. People needing only planned non-acute care or those in forensic psychiatric services were excluded. The protocol set a recruitment target of roughly 1,511 participants per arm, calculated to have 80% power to detect a 5-percentage-point reduction in hospital readmission.
In the intervention arm, participants received semiautomatic SMS messages after discharge. What made this different from many earlier text-message studies is that patients themselves chose the wording, topic, timing, and frequency of the messages, covering things like medication reminders, appointment reminders, and general daily care. Messages continued for up to 12 months, or stopped earlier if a participant asked to withdraw. Everyone in both arms kept receiving whatever usual psychiatric and nursing care their team normally provided; the SMS messages were added on top of standard care for the intervention group only.
The primary outcomes planned were service use and "healthy days" over 12 months, drawn from Finland's national health registers: whether someone was readmitted to hospital, how long it took before a first readmission, and total days spent in hospital during the year. Secondary outcomes included further service use, use of coercive measures (such as restraint or seclusion), medication-related data, adverse events, satisfaction with care and with the trial itself, social functioning, and cost. The researchers planned to analyze the results by intention-to-treat, meaning participants would be analyzed according to the group they were randomized to, regardless of how much they actually used the messages. The trial was registered publicly (ISRCTN27704027) and received ethics approval from the Hospital District of Southwest Finland in December 2010.
Because this is a protocol article, it reports no outcome results — it only describes what the researchers intended to measure and how. For nursing students, this is a useful example of how a rigorous mental-health intervention trial is designed before any data are collected: defining eligibility clearly, choosing a randomization method that limits bias, deciding outcomes in advance, and planning the statistical approach ahead of time. It also shows an interesting design choice worth discussing in class: letting patients control the content of their own reminder messages, which is meant to increase acceptability and reduce the feeling of being "nagged" by a rigid, one-size-fits-all system. Students appraising this article should notice what is, and is not, claimed: a protocol tells you the plan, not whether the plan worked.

For educators
Teaching and appraisal notes
This is the trial protocol for Mobile.Net, a pragmatic, multicenter, two-armed randomized controlled trial (Välimäki, Hätönen, and Adams, JMIR Research Protocols, 2012; ISRCTN27704027) evaluating tailored SMS text messaging to support medication adherence and post-discharge follow-up for adults with psychosis in Finland. It is well suited for teaching study design and critical appraisal of protocol papers, since it separates planned methodology from eventual results.
Design: the trial randomized whole psychiatric wards (24 sites, 45 wards) to intervention or control, then individually randomized participants within each ward using a computer-generated permuted block design with sequentially numbered, sealed envelopes managed by research nurses — a cluster-then-individual approach intended to limit contamination between arms while preserving individual-level allocation concealment. The protocol reports a target sample of approximately 1,511 participants per arm (roughly 3,022 total), powered at 80% to detect a 5-percentage-point absolute reduction in hospital readmission (relative risk 0.92) at the 5% significance level — useful for a discussion of a priori power calculations and what a 'pragmatic' trial design trades off versus efficacy trials.
Population: adults 18-65, discharged from psychiatric hospital wards on antipsychotic medication, owning a mobile phone, Finnish-speaking, and capable of informed consent; those in forensic psychiatric services or receiving only planned non-acute care were excluded. This is a reasonably representative discharge population for Finnish adult mental health services, though the Finnish-language and mobile-phone-ownership requirements narrow generalizability.
Intervention: a patient-led, semiautomatic SMS system in which participants chose message wording, topic (medication, appointments, daily care), timing, and frequency, continuing up to 12 months or until withdrawal. Both arms continued to receive usual psychiatric and nursing care; blinding of participants and clinical staff was not attempted (open, pragmatic design), but the protocol specifies that outcome assessors and analysts were kept masked to allocation — worth highlighting as a partial-blinding strategy appropriate to a behavioral/service intervention.
Outcomes: primary outcomes were hospital service use and 'healthy days' at 12 months (admission, time to next hospitalization, total inpatient days) drawn from Finnish national health registers; secondary outcomes spanned coercive measures, medication data, adverse events, satisfaction, social functioning, and economic factors. Analysis was planned as intention-to-treat. A notable protocol-stage limitation the authors flagged themselves is a roughly one-year lag in national register data, which precluded any planned interim analysis.
For faculty use: this protocol pairs well with the eventual results paper (Välimäki et al., J Med Internet Res 2017;19(7):e245; PMC5529737), which reported 1,139 participants randomized and found the intervention did not significantly reduce readmission (43.0% vs 38.8%, RR 1.11, p=0.28) or improve most secondary outcomes, though SMS-group participants who were readmitted had somewhat better global functioning, and overall costs were higher in the SMS arm. Comparing protocol to outcome paper is a strong exercise for teaching trial registration, outcome-switching checks, and the gap between a promising, well-designed pragmatic trial and a null clinical result — and for discussing why 'ineffectual' findings are still valuable evidence for practice and policy in digital mental health.
Critical appraisal
Limitations
- As a protocol paper, no outcome results are reported here; conclusions about whether the intervention worked cannot be drawn from this article.
- The authors themselves flagged a roughly one-year lag in national register data, which prevented the planned interim analysis during the trial.
- Eligibility required Finnish-language ability and mobile phone ownership, which may limit how well the planned sample generalizes to non-Finnish-speaking or lower-resource populations.
